I got my Grand i10 magna(petrol) on 1st november,it was running fine, and after 4 days of staying idle,all battery got drained. Now the dealer says its coz of lesser use(generally i use car on weekends),we even had other cars and even if we don't use them for a month or longer nothing happens and workshop manager says its cluster problem coz of Programming defect. I encountered same battery drain problem recently. The support person has upgraded software and has assured me that it will not happen again.
The service says that with the new software update, the connection of software to hardware will get OFF and no battery consumption will take place once the keys are OUT.
I am monitoring it for the past two days and for now it is OK. I shall take this issue up again if unresolved.
